Origin of a restraining bend in an evolving strike-slip system: The Cenozoic As Pontes basin (NW Spain)
The As Pontes basin (12 km2), NW Iberian Peninsula, is bounded by a double restraining bend of a dextral strike-slip fault, which is related to the western onshore end of the Pyrenean belt.
